Four kinds of different ionic liquids were investigated as novel co-solvents for synthesis of p-toluene sulfonyl chloride (TsCl) with p-toluene sulfonyl acid (TsOH) and chlorosulfonic acid (ClSO3H) as feedstocks in ethylidene chloride. The effect of ionic liquids on solubility ratio (s value) of TsOH in ethylidene chloride and sulphuric acid, as well as the yield of TsCl was studied particularly. The results showed that the s value of TsOH was significantly enhanced with increasing of ionic liquid amount. The yield of TsCl thus was also increased, correspondingly. Among four screened ionic liquids,[BuPy]BF4 was proved to be the best co-solvent. The s value of TsOH and the yield of TsCl at optimal[BuPy]BF4 content (2 (wt)%) were 12.5 and 87.36%, respectively. The influence of the molar ratio of feedstocks, reaction temperature and reaction time on the yield of TsCl were also investigated. The optimum reaction conditions that determined by orthogonal experiment were as follows:n(ClSO3H):n(TsOH)=1.5:1, reaction temperature is 25℃, reaction time is 2h.
